http://www-naweb.iaea.org/NAHU/DMRP/documents/Chapter4.pdf In physics, and in particular as measured by radiometry, radiant energy is the energy of electromagnetic and gravitational radiation. As energy, its SI unit is the joule (J). The quantity of radiant energy may be calculated by integrating radiant flux (or power) with respect to time. The symbol Qe is often used throughout literature to denote radiant energy ("e" for "energetic", to avoid confusion with …

The amount of WebThe energy of each kind of radiation is measured in electron volts (eV). The principal kinds of ionizing radiation are: Alpha particles Alpha (α) particles consist of two protons and two neutrons, and are positively charged. They are often very energetic, but because of their large size they cannot travel very far before they lose this energy.
